01 / Anode Architecture

In-Situ Anode Formation

By forming the negative electrode in position, this route reduces inactive material and process complexity in the cell stack.

  • Supports simplified cell architecture.
  • Creates a path toward higher gravimetric energy density.
  • Designed around controlled formation and interface stability.

02 / Electrolyte Structure

Integrated Solid-Electrolyte Membrane

An integrated membrane route brings the solid-electrolyte layer into the cell construction sequence, supporting more consistent layer integration.

  • Targets improved thermal stability and safety.
  • Supports roll-to-roll compatible electrode and membrane integration.
  • Helps maintain structural continuity across the active stack.

03 / Interface Control

Solid-State Interface Engineering

Interface chemistry and morphology are tuned to manage charge transfer, mechanical contact, and degradation pathways during high-rate operation.

  • Built for high-rate charge and discharge response.
  • Targets stable interfacial contact through cycling.
  • Connects materials formulation with practical cell validation.
